The client will receive error codes from the server. The following definitions will provide more details to the error code and its relating server component.
Error codes will be split according to functional area. This means that error codes that are specific to a functional area will be defined by its API.
Error Codes for Functional Area |
---|
Authentication Specific Error Codes |
System Error Codes
Error Code Definition | ErrorCode |
---|---|
SERIALIZATION_EXCEPTION | 1 |
INTERRUPTED_EXCEPTION | 2 |
ILLEGAL_ARGUMNET_EXCEPTION | 3 |
ILLEGAL_STATE_EXCEPTION | 4 |
TIMEOUT_EXCEPTION | 5 |
LEASE_EXPIRED_EXCEPTION | 6 |
FUNCTION_NOT_FOUND_EXCEPTION | 7 |
FUNCTION_ATTRIBUTE_MISMATCH_EXCEPTION | 8 |
FUNCTION_EXECUTION_EXCEPTION | 9 |
UNKNOWN_EXCEPTION | 10 |
CLASS_CAST_EXCEPTION | 11 |
GEODE_IO_EXCEPTION | 12 |
NULL_POINTER_EXCEPTION | 13 |
DISK_ACCESS_EXCEPTION | 14 |
QUERY_EXCEPTION | 15 |
CACHE_CLOSED_EXCEPTION | 16 |
MESSAGE_FORMAT_EXCEPTION | 17 |
CQ_EXCEPTION | 18 |
CQ_CLOSED_EXCEPTION | 19 |
CQ_QUERY_EXCEPTION | 20 |
CQ_EXIST_EXCEPTION | 21 |
CQ_INVALID_EXCEPTION | 22 |
INVALID_DELTA_EXCEPTION | 23 |
TRANSACTION_EXCEPTION | 24 |
TRANSACTION_DATA_NODE_DEPARTED_EXCEPTION | 25 |
TRANSACTION_REBALANCED_EXCEPTION | 26 |
COMMIT_CONFLICT_EXCEPTION | 27 |
Region Specific Error Codes
Error Description | Error Code |
---|---|
PUTALL_PARTIAL_RESULT_EXCEPTION | 1 |
REGION_EXIST_EXCEPTION | 2 |
REGION_NOT_EXIST_EXCEPTION | 3 |
REGION_DESTROYED_EXCEPTION | 4 |
ENTRY_DESTROYED_EXCEPTION | 5 |
ENTRY_NOT_FOUND_EXCEPTION | 6 |
ENTRY_EXIST_EXCEPTION | 7 |
CACHE_WRITER_EXCEPTION | 8 |
CACHE_LISTENER_EXCEPTION | 9 |
CACHE_LOADER_EXCEPTION | 10 |
BUCKET_MOVED_EXCEPTION | 11 |
CONCURRENT_MODIFICATION_EXCEPTION | 12 |
Authentication Error Codes
Description | Error Code |
---|---|
AUTHENICATION_REQUIRED_EXCEPTION | 1 |
AUTHORIZATION_FAILED_EXCEPTION | 2 |
AUTHETICATIONFAILED_EXCEPTION | 3 |